Output bb33fba5f087753786ff6803c8373dfefc8855892aff44363fb5b81e5e3fa86b:0

value
10926953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63325d7d2e28e03c36a51455c0e81f5d67fbc24 OP_EQUAL
address
3MDboQepHkX8mDR5bS1BXUWzw6w78BGAmy
transaction
bb33fba5f087753786ff6803c8373dfefc8855892aff44363fb5b81e5e3fa86b
confirmations
349661
spent
true